The Freedom Party was founded in 3762 by Peter Bethencourt, a economist born and raised in the Democratic Republic of Solentia. Peter Bethencourt, always praised liberty, and also always defended the right for private property, individual rights, small government and free market. With the will to pass his vision to Solentia, Peter Bethencourt along with his friend and also an economist, John Friedman, founded the Freedom Party. Already in the mandate of the CNP with president Samrin Chann (3762-3766), the FP had two ministers appointed due to the coalition CNP/FP, one for finance: John Friedman, and the other for justice: George Rand. In the elections of 3766 the Freedom Party gained the majority of seats in the parliament with 59 seats and in 3768 and had appointed by the president Frank Williams- UDP (3766-3769) the Head of Government: Peter Bethencourt (3768-3780), and also had appointed to run the ministries of Defence: David McDonald, Infrastructure and Transport: Luke Meyer, Education and Culture: Henry Thatcher, Enviroment and Tourism: Julia Sanchez. In the elections of 3769, (elected president Mao Xin Fuwan (CNP)), the Freedom Party won again the majority of seats in the parliament with 61 seats, and also had their first governor nominated Jerry Reagan running the state of Nukeya. What we stand for: The Freedom Party believes that the government should not intervene in the market, that people should have their individual rights and should have right to private property. We also believe that the government should be a small one. We are a libertarian party.
